#d5d6ba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d5d6ba is composed of 83.5% red, 83.9% green and 72.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 13.1%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 62.1 degrees, a saturation of 25.5% and a lightness of 78.4%. #d5d6ba color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#abad75.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

#d5d6ba color description : Grayish yellow.

#d5d6ba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d5d6ba has RGB values of R:213, G:214, B:186 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0, Y:0.13,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14014138.

Hex triplet d5d6ba #d5d6ba
RGB Decimal 213, 214, 186 rgb(213,214,186)
RGB Percent 83.5, 83.9, 72.9 rgb(83.5%,83.9%,72.9%)
CMYK 0, 0, 13, 16
HSL 62.1°, 25.5, 78.4 hsl(62.1,25.5%,78.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 62.1°, 13.1, 83.9
Web Safe cccccc #cccccc
CIE-LAB 84.886, -5.109, 13.73
XYZ 60.348, 65.785, 55.97
xyY 0.331, 0.361, 65.785
CIE-LCH 84.886, 14.65, 110.409
CIE-LUV 84.886, 0.92, 20.907
Hunter-Lab 81.108, -9.125, 15.861
Binary 11010101, 11010110, 10111010

Shades and Tints of #d5d6ba

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050503 is the darkest color, while #fafbf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d5d6ba

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c9c9c7 is the less saturated color, while #f8fc94 is the most saturated one.
